  • PICK YOUR BATTLES. A persons willingness to listen goes down dramatically after the first criticism in a conversation.
  • BEWARE OF UNDOING. People will ratchet up their courage to say something extremely important and then sabotage their own communication by waffling. Own it. Then stay with it.
